Eleven cases of acquired inhibitors against factor VIII: C and von Willebrand's factor (vWF) seen at the Department of Medicine, Ramathibodi Hospital from 1979 to 1991 were reviewed. Factor VIII: C inhibitor was found in 6 of 36 patients (17%) with hemophilia A (median age 18 years). Three patients each were weak (titer < 10 Bethesda units/ml), and strong antibody producers. Two cases of weak antibody producers had spontaneous disappearance of inhibitor, while all 3 strong antibody producers required specific treatment (corticosteroids, immunosuppressive drugs, and plasmapheresis). The inhibitor level temporarily declined in 2 patients, and disappeared in one. Spontaneous acquired inhibitor to factor VIII: C was seen in 3 patients. One each respectively had pemphigus vulgaris and bullous pemphigoid, autoimmune disease, and
NIDDM
. They were characterized by older age (median age 54 years), frequent skin and soft-tissue hematoma, but less hemarthroses. Inhibitor titer ranged from 15-280 Bethesda units/ml. Disappearance of the inhibitor after treatment with corticosteroids and immunosuppressive drugs were observed in all patients. Acquired von Willebrand's disease developed in 2 previously healthy patients. One patient was in the postpartum period, while the other had simultaneous acute
viral hepatitis
A infection. Both presented with the recent onset of spontaneous severe gingival bleeding, and demonstrated a prolonged bleeding time, reduced vWF:Ag (F VIIIR:Ag), and ristocetin cofactor (F VIIIR:vWF). Treatment with cryoprecipitate and corticosteroid resulted in remission of bleeding symptoms. Despite the rarity of these disorders, the recognition and proper management are of importance.

We characterized 70 consecutive patients with cryptogenic cirrhosis to assess major risks for liver disease. Each patient was reevaluated for past alcohol exposure, scored by the International Autoimmune Hepatitis (IAH) score and assessed for
viral hepatitis
risks and risks for nonalcoholic steatohepatitis (NASH). The results were compared with 50 consecutive NASH patients, 39 nonalcoholic patients age 50 and over with cirrhosis from hepatitis C, and 33 consecutive patients with cirrhosis caused by primary biliary cirrhosis (PBC). Among the cryptogenic group, 49 (70%) were female, and the mean age was 63 +/- 11 years. Although ascites and variceal bleeding were common, almost one half lacked major signs of complicated portal hypertension. A history of
Type 2 diabetes mellitus
and/or obesity was present in 51 (73%). Nineteen (27%) patients had a history of blood transfusions antedating the diagnosis of cirrhosis. No clinical or histological features distinguished this group from the other patients, and 14 (74%) of these had a history of obesity and/or diabetes. Nineteen of the remaining nontransfused patients had indeterminant IAH scores but were histologically and biochemically indistinguishable from the others. Twelve of these (63%) also had a history of obesity and/or diabetes. Both diabetes and obesity were significantly more common in the cryptogenic cirrhotic patients compared with the cirrhotic patients with PBC or hepatitis C. In contrast, the prevalence of obesity and diabetes was similar to the NASH patients who were, on average, a decade younger. Although there is some diversity that indicates more than one cause, our findings suggest that NASH plays an under-recognized role in many patients with cryptogenic cirrhosis, most of whom are older, type 2 diabetic and obese females.

Non-insulin-dependent diabetes mellitus
(
NIDDM
) may be associated with chronic hepatitis C virus (HCV) infection. This was studied further in two parts. First, 1,151 patients with HCV-related cirrhosis and 181 patients with hepatitis B virus (HBV)-related cirrhosis, well matched for age, sex, and severity of cirrhosis, were reviewed retrospectively. The prevalence of diabetes mellitus was higher in HCV-related cirrhosis (23.6%) than in HBV-related cirrhosis (9.4%; odds ratio [OR], 2.78; 95% confidence interval [CI], 1.6-4.79; P =.0002). The prevalence of diabetes mellitus was associated closely with the Child-Pugh score (OR, 3.83; 95% CI, 2. 38-6.17; P <.0001) and increasing age (OR, 1.02; 95% CI, 1.00-1.03; P =.0117). Second, 235 patients with biopsy confirmed chronic HBV or HCV underwent an oral glucose tolerance test. Only 1 of 70 patients with chronic
viral hepatitis
without cirrhosis was diabetic. However, 31 of 127 patients with HCV-related cirrhosis (24.4%) were diabetic compared with 3 of 38 patients with HBV-related cirrhosis (7.9%, P =.0477). The major variables associated with
NIDDM
were cirrhosis (OR, 14.39; 95% CI, 1.91-108; P =.0096) and male sex (OR, 4.64; 95% CI, 1. 32-16.18; P =.0161). Fasting insulin levels in 30 patients with HCV-related cirrhosis and diabetes mellitus were elevated significantly, which was consistent with insulin resistance. However, acute insulin responsiveness was reduced in all patients with HCV infection and diabetes suggesting concomitant B-cell dysfunction. This study confirms an association between HCV and
NIDDM
.

Interferon (IFN)-alpha is used for the treatment of chronic
viral hepatitis
. It has been associated with various forms of autoimmune disease, e.g. autoimmune hepatitis, Hashimoto thyroiditis and insulin-dependent diabetes mellitus. Further, an increase of insulin resistance and development of non-insulin-dependent diabetes mellitus has been described after treatment with IFN-alpha. Several studies have investigated the induction of different autoimmune markers by IFN-alpha, but only few specified patients who developed insulin-dependent diabetes mellitus. We report the case of a 37-year-old man with chronic hepatitis C who was treated with IFN-alpha plus ribavirin. Thirty weeks after the start of treatment, the patient developed insulin-dependent diabetes mellitus and therapy was withdrawn. HLA typing showed an HLA-DR1,3 phenotype. At manifestation of diabetes mellitus, the C-peptide level was 0.37 ng/ml (normal range 0.5-3 ng/ml). The patient had a positive family history for
type 2 diabetes
. Several autoimmune markers were investigated before, during and 6 months after withdrawal of antiviral treatment. High titres of glutamic acid decarboxylase (GAD) antibodies were present before therapy. A significant increase in titres of islet cell antibodies, parietal cell antibodies and sperm antibodies was present after 14 weeks of IFN-alpha treatment. Six months after withdrawal of IFN-alpha therapy, these antibodies had significantly decreased whereas GAD antibodies remained unchanged. There was no clinical sign of any other autoimmune disease. Our data show that, in patients with a predisposition to insulin-dependent diabetes mellitus, the disease may become manifest as a side-effect during therapy with IFN-alpha. Several pathogenetic factors may be involved in this process, and, in addition to IFN-alpha, hepatitis C itself may induce autoimmune mechanisms. We conclude that screening for autoantibodies specific for type 1 diabetes should be performed before the start of IFN-alpha treatment. In patients found to be at increased risk of developing diabetes mellitus type 1, monitoring of titres of these antibodies during therapy could help to assess the individual risk-benefit ratio of IFN-alpha treatment.

There is evidence from some prospective and several retrospective studies that early biological and psychosocial stress in childhood is associated with long-term vulnerability to various mental and physical diseases. In the last few years research findings have accumulated on those emotional, behavioural and psychobiological factors which are responsible for the mediation of these lifelong consequences. They are the cause of an increased risk of somatization and other mental disorders. Particularly anxiety, depression and personality disorders often result in high-risk behaviour that itself is associated with physical disease (cardiovascular disorders, stroke,
viral hepatitis
,
type 2 diabetes
, chronic lung diseases) as well as with aggressive behaviour. A survey on the current knowledge of how these various factors interact is presented and a bio-psychopathological model of vulnerability is educed. Implications for future research are outlined and contrasted to actual political trends in Germany.

Chronic liver disease is a major cause of morbidity and mortality in the United States. Although often used to detect liver disease, the prevalence and etiology of elevated aminotransferases are unknown. We analyzed data on adults ages 17 yr and older (N = 15,676) from the Third National Health and Nutrition Examination Survey (1988-1994). Participants were classified as having elevated aminotransferase levels if either aspartate aminotransferase or alanine aminotransferase was elevated above normal. Aminotransferase elevation was classified as "explained" if there was laboratory evidence of hepatitis B or C infection, iron overload, or if there was a history of alcohol consumption. Analyses were weighted to provide national estimates. The prevalence of aminotransferase elevation in the United States was 7.9%. Aminotransferase elevation was more common in men compared to women (9.3% vs 6.6%, p = 0.002), in Mexican Americans (14.9%) and non-Hispanic blacks (8.1%) compared to non-Hispanic whites (7.1%, p < 0.001). High alcohol consumption, hepatitis B or C infection and high transferrin saturation were found in only 31.0% of cases. Aminotransferase elevation was unexplained in the majority (69.0%). In both men and women, unexplained aminotransferase elevation was significantly associated with higher body mass index, waist circumference, triglycerides, fasting insulin, and lower HDL; and with
type 2 diabetes
and hypertension in women (all p < 0.05). Aminotransferase elevation was common in the United States, and the majority could not be unexplained by alcohol consumption,
viral hepatitis
or hemochromatosis. Unexplained aminotransferase elevation was strongly associated with adiposity and other features of the metabolic syndrome, and thus may represent nonalcoholic fatty liver disease.

Clinicians in both the developed and also the newer industrial economies in the Asia-Pacific region will encounter non-alcoholic fatty liver disease (NAFLD) with increasing frequency. Although the region has been a significant contributor to the current state of knowledge, the spectrum of NAFLD, its severity and the potential for significant future morbidity and health costs are not widely recognized. Lifestyle changes, the epidemic of childhood and adult obesity and
type 2 diabetes
sweeping the Asia-Pacific represent the key substrates for the rising prevalence of NAFLD. Physicians in all disciplines need to be aware of clinical clues to the presence of NAFLD in the absence of other liver disease and in those with chronic
viral hepatitis
and they should be able to identify subsets at risk for liver-related morbidity. Given the scope of the problem, efforts should focus primarily on preventing or ameliorating the impact of risk factors; the key one is insulin resistance and its associates of diabetes and central obesity. Pharmacotherapy may play a role in selected individuals. A regional agenda for case definition, future study and public health initiatives is urgently required.

The management of chronic
viral hepatitis
has changed significantly with the availability of effective antiviral agents. There is now a high probability that timely intervention can arrest development of cirrhosis, thereby preventing mortality from portal hypertension, liver failure and liver cancer. This two-part review discusses the implications of this new era of antiviral therapy for physicians. The present review is about chronic hepatitis C virus (HCV); a similar review that considers the treatment of hepatitis B virus will be published in a later issue of the Internal Medicine Journal. Chronic HCV infection is common, but fibrotic progression of liver disease is slow and variable; many infected persons never develop cirrhosis. Case selection for antiviral therapy is crucial. The most effective therapy is a pegylated (long-acting) interferon with ribavirin. Sustained viral response (SVR) (absent viraemia 6 months after completing treatment) can be obtained in 40-60% of individuals infected with genotype 1 and in approximately 67% with genotype 4 after 12 months of treatment. Response rates are higher (75-85%) with genotypes 2 and 3 after only 6 months of treatment. Late relapse is negligible after SVR. This viral cure reverses hepatic fibrosis, reduces the risk of liver failure and of hepato-cellular carcinoma. Combination therapy requires a supportive setting to minimize the impact of side-effects and maximize therapeutic effectiveness. Overall management of HCV-infected persons must also embrace measures to improve quality of life by preventing or dealing with psychosocial issues and advocating lifestyle changes to counter comorbidity from alcohol, central obesity and insulin resistance. These latter factors favour fibrotic disease progression, complications of cirrhosis (such as hepatocellular carcinoma) and development of
type 2 diabetes
mellitus, as well as eroding the chances of SVR with antiviral therapy.

Nonalcoholic steatohepatitis and chronic
viral hepatitis
C are the two dominant liver diseases in the Netherlands. Hepatic steatosis is usually innocuous but in twenty percent of patients it develops into steatohepatitis. One-fifth of these patients develop liver cirrhosis and hepatocellular carcinoma can also be a consequence of the disease. Nonalcoholic steatohepatitis is characterized by macrovesicular steatosis, necroinflammation, loss ofhepatocytes and fibrosis. Nonalcoholic steatohepatitis often is associated with
type 2 diabetes
mellitus, hypertension, dyslipoproteinemia and obesity. Insulin resistance plays a major role in the pathogenesis of this disease. Drugs against insulin resistance can ameliorate nonalcoholic steatohepatitis. Gradual weight loss, a diet including polyunsaturated fatty acids and exercise are other important treatment components of this condition.

Hepatocellular cancer is the fifth most frequent cancer in men and the eighth in women worldwide. Established risk factors are chronic hepatitis B and C infection, chronic heavy alcohol consumption, obesity and
type 2 diabetes
, tobacco use, use of oral contraceptives, and aflatoxin-contaminated food. Almost 90% of all hepatocellular carcinomas develop in cirrhotic livers. In Western countries, attributable risks are highest for cirrhosis due to chronic alcohol abuse and
viral hepatitis
B and C infection. Among those with alcoholic cirrhosis, the annual incidence of hepatocellular cancer is 1-2%. An important mechanism implicated in alcohol-related hepatocarcinogenesis is oxidative stress from alcohol metabolism, inflammation, and increased iron storage. Ethanol-induced cytochrome P-450 2E1 produces various reactive oxygen species, leading to the formation of lipid peroxides such as 4-hydroxy-nonenal. Furthermore, alcohol impairs the antioxidant defense system, resulting in mitochondrial damage and apoptosis. Chronic alcohol exposure elicits hepatocyte hyperregeneration due to the activation of survival factors and interference with retinoid metabolism. Direct DNA damage results from acetaldehyde, which can bind to DNA, inhibit DNA repair systems, and lead to the formation of carcinogenic exocyclic DNA etheno adducts. Finally, chronic alcohol abuse interferes with methyl group transfer and may thereby alter gene expression.
